Slate appoints COO ahead of 2026 expansion
Experienced aviation leader Quentin Koch will oversee operations as the company prepares to add 10 aircraft to its VIP fleet.

Quentin Koch has joined Slate Aviation as chief operating officer (COO), reporting directly to the board of directors. He will lead operational strategy and execution as the company, one of the largest operators of VIP Bombardier CRJ and Challenger 850 aircraft in the US, prepares for significant growth in 2026.

Koch brings extensive aviation leadership experience, having most recently served as president and CEO of Blue Hawaiian Helicopters and Activities, where he oversaw multi-base operations and 40 hotels, driving performance, safety and service excellence across a complex operating environment.

As COO, Koch will focus on scaling Slate Aviation’s operations to support its 2026 growth plan, which includes adding 10 aircraft to the company’s fleet to serve on-demand charter, fractional and shuttle clients, as well as continuing to expand its MRO and interior completion divisions.

Heather Maguire, co-owner of Slate Aviation, comments: “Quentin’s operational expertise and leadership approach make him a strong fit for Slate Aviation at this stage of our growth. His experience positions the company well as we expand the fleet and continue to scale our core offerings.”

Koch adds: “I’m excited to join Slate Aviation and work directly with the board and leadership team. Slate has built a strong foundation, and I look forward to executing on the company’s growth strategy while maintaining a focus on safety, reliability and a fantastic onboard experience.”

Slate Aviation is the new marketing name of Tri State Charter, which operates more than 3,500 flights annually and employs more than 100 employees nationwide.
